Output 35aba713aa2810884d4c887deff5166af4c2ce709cc0d8c65b3ea1077643c1e9:0

value
13577859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ae7a73368e71b71fa979f118f782850f437d5b35 OP_EQUAL
address
3HbaBuD5nmAUhZZXzx7jY3DXm98bQMQqrX
transaction
35aba713aa2810884d4c887deff5166af4c2ce709cc0d8c65b3ea1077643c1e9
spent
true